Yes. But let us say XIII is not a story but a small signature.
It is indeed a Vingt8. But as you know it is a pleasure to work and make some customization with Kari. And this is what we have done. I wanted a vingt8 but with an observatoire dial. So we did it. And opposite to many beliefs, 13 is good and lucky number for me. If you remember, Marco Lang also printed number 13 on my L&H Friedrich III dial. This time I decided to put it in numerals. Even Kari warned me about destroying the proportions of the dial, I insisted and here is the result! Some of my f
